RESOURCE JUSTICE NETWORK
Financial health, per its FY2024 accounts
The accounts state that unrestricted reserves stood at £2,621,572 at the end of the financial year, which is above the stated policy target of six months' fixed operating costs. The trustees confirmed that the charity has sufficient resources and liquidity to continue as a going concern, with no material uncertainties identified by the auditors.
What the accounts disclose
“The policy requires six months’ of fixed operating costs to be held as an operating reserve, and that this reserve be held in cash or cash-equivalent funds.” — page 21
“During the period, two trustees received fees for consultancy services for a total of £8,998 (2023: £0): Matteo Pellegrini (£7,584) and Carlos Monge Salgado (£1,414).” — page 43
“PWYP and PWYP EU are related parties due to the fact they have three trustees in common. PWYP made a grant payable to PWYP EU for £185,607 as at 31 December 2024 (2023: £69,082). PWYP is covering the operating costs of PWYP EU until such time that it generates sufficient income to meet its costs. PWYP EU shares the same charitable goals and objectives as PWYP.” — page 47
“Additionally, the charity has a trading subsidiary, Publish What You Pay Trading Limited (10894073). The purpose of this subsidiary is to allow PWYP to receive non-grant income in order to support its charitable activities. The company has not yet traded.”

Income and spending
| Financial year end | Income | Spending |
|---|---|---|
| 31/12/2025 | £2.4m | £2.9m |
| 31/12/2024 | £2.6m | £3.0m |
| 31/12/2023 | £3.3m | £3.2m |
| 31/12/2022 | £3.7m | £3.1m |
| 31/12/2021 | £3.7m | £2.8m |
